#365b05 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#365b05 is composed of 21.2% red, 35.7%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.5% yellow and 64.3% black. It has a hue angle of 85.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 18.8%. #365b05 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cb60a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

Shades and Tints of #365b05

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a1101 is the darkest color, while #fefff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#365b05

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#30322e is the less saturated color, while #375f01 is the most saturated one.
